New EU law requires devices to be repairable - Every phone, television or washing machine you buy in Europe must be easier to repair starting tomorrow. That’s when the European Right to Repair Act takes effect

The products covered by the obligation to repair currently include:

  • washing machines and washer-dryers
  • dishwashers
  • refrigerators
  • electronic displays
  • welding equipment
  • servers and data storage products
  • mobile phones, cordless phones and tablets
  • tumble dryers 
  • e-bikes and e-scooters batteries (from 18 February 2027)
  • local space heaters

CISA Releases Guidance Urging Water Treatment Facilities to Disconnect Equipment From the Internet

CISA released an urgent message warning water utilities to disconnect their logic controllers from the internet in the face of rising cyberattacks.

The hacks target internet-facing programmable logic controllers (PLCs) that control equipment and allow machinery to communicate. They monitor and control the water pressure, chemical dosing, and other factors to ensure the water is safe.

Many of the PLCs are apparently open to the internet and use default credentials, allowing a remote attacker to easily take them over.
